Welcome to RSPCA Lincolnshire East branch. RSPCA Lincolnshire East rehabilitates and re-homes animals rescued by our Inspectors. We also promote responsible pet ownership and hold neutering and micro chipping animal action days. We also work with other local animal charities because with our limited funds we cannot do it all on our own!

We are the Kent North West Branch. And we welcome you to our website. Our Branch covers an area from Welling in the west to Gravesend in the east out to Swanley and Meopham in the south with the Thames as our boundary in the north. In terms of postcode areas; we deal with all DA and BR8 postcodes. The Branch Committee, currently consisting of a Chairman, Secretary and a number of other Trustees, is responsible for the overall management of the Charity including full financial control. Help & Advice. Welcome to Little Valley Animal Shelter. Little Valley Animal Shelter is owned and run by the South, East and West Devon Branch of the RSPCA, a separately registered charity responsible for raising funds locally to support the work of the Branch and the Shelter. We are open to the public if you are interested in adopting an animal from us or you need any animal advice. Unfortunately, we are not open just for the public to have a look around as the Shelter is very busy.
